Hired in a JCB 3CX but thought I was getting servos but it's the bloody diagonals and I just can't get my head around them!!! Any tips??? Got it for 2 days on hill roads!
Don't know about the new ones Jim , But the older ones ,lift the rubber covers up over the sticks .There is a bolt ,loosen it and move the stick around to straight ,tighten it up and you should be good to go .
